Ivey Wins a Multi-way Pot

Level 16 : Blinds 40,000/80,000, 80,000 ante
Phil Ivey
Phil Ivey

Phil Ivey limped the button with Lou Garza completing from the small blind, and Bryce Yockey checking out of the big blind.

All three players checked the A73 flop to see the 8 appear on the turn. Garza led out for 200,000 and Yockey called. Ivey raised to 1,000,000, which got both Garza and Yockey to fold.
